Explanation
of Ratings:
My ratings are very simple. I rate on a
5-DUNG! scale. 5 being a great movie that everyone should go out and see
right away and DUNG! being a movie that you should avoid like the plauge.
In my eyes, all movies start out as 5
star classics, and they fall from there. These are the 5 categories that
if they are perfect in all 5 of them, they will be a 5 star movie.
1- Great acting. - If I happen to like
the acting, it will get a 1 from me, if the acting is just okay, it
will get 1/2 , and if the acting sucks, its going to get a 0.
2- Great Story. - If the story is
good it will get a 1, if it is just okay, it will get a 1/2 and
if the story is terrible it will get a 0.
3- Great Direction. - If the direction
of the movie is great it will get a 1, if its just okay, it will
get a 1/2 and if its terrible it will get a 0.
4- Expectations - If a movie exceeds
expectations it will get a 1, if the movie meets expectations it
will get a 1/2 and it a movie is below expectations its a 0.
5- Doesn't bore the hell out of me. -
Plain and simple, if the movie bores me it gets a 0, if it doesn't
bore me it gets a 1 and if its in between it gets a 1/2.
If these 5 are all in one movie, it will
be a 5 star movie.
Granted, I have yet to rate a movie 5 star. But
am willing to, and will give movies a chance.
